在数字化转型的浪潮中,数据可视化的需求呈现爆发式增长,尤其是基于Vue框架的大屏开发。Vue的灵活性和高效性使得它成为大屏可视化开发的主流选择之一。然而,随着技术的不断进步和市场需求的变化,开发者们需要不断调整策略,以适应新的趋势并保持竞争力。本文将深入探讨Vue大屏开发的趋势、预测未来方向,并分析其前景,以帮助开发者和企业在这个领域中获得更大的成功。

🌟 一、Vue大屏开发趋势概述
随着企业对数据分析与展示的需求日益增长,Vue框架的大屏开发成为了热门话题。Vue的轻量级、双向数据绑定和组件化特性,使其在大屏开发中具有显著优势。以下是当前Vue大屏开发的一些显著趋势:
1. 数据实时性与动态交互
在现代商业环境中,实时数据对于决策制定至关重要。Vue大屏开发正在越来越多地集成实时数据流,以便用户可以立即响应新的信息。这种需求推动了对WebSocket、GraphQL等技术的广泛应用,使得数据可以动态更新,而无需刷新页面。
- 实时数据流整合:通过使用WebSocket技术,实现数据的实时传输,使得大屏展示的内容能够迅速响应数据变化。
- 动态交互设计:利用Vue的双向数据绑定,用户可以与大屏进行互动,实时改变数据展示的内容。
技术 | 优势 | 应用场景 |
---|---|---|
WebSocket | 实时数据传输 | 实时监控、在线交易 |
GraphQL | 高效数据查询 | 数据密集型应用 |
2. 组件化与模块化设计
Vue的组件化特性为大屏开发提供了极大的便利,使得开发者可以创建可复用的模块。这样的设计不仅提高了开发效率,还支持更灵活的布局和功能扩展。
- 组件化设计:通过Vue的组件机制,可以快速构建复杂的UI,并实现模块化管理。
- 模块化扩展:开发者能够根据需求轻松地增减功能模块,而不影响整体系统的稳定性。
3. 响应式布局与自适应设计
随着移动设备的普及,响应式设计变得更加重要。Vue框架支持响应式布局,使得大屏可以在不同设备上无缝展示。这不仅提升了用户体验,还扩大了应用场景。
- 响应式布局:利用Vue的布局特性,确保大屏在各种设备上都能完美呈现。
- 自适应设计:通过媒体查询和CSS调整,实现不同设备的自动适配。
🚀 二、未来趋势预测
Vue大屏开发的未来充满潜力,以下是对未来趋势的预测与分析:
1. 人工智能与机器学习的集成
随着AI技术的蓬勃发展,Vue大屏开发将越来越多地融入AI和机器学习技术。这将使得数据可视化更为智能化,能够自动分析和预测数据趋势,为用户提供更具洞察力的可视化结果。
- AI驱动的分析:通过集成人工智能,自动分析大量数据并生成可视化报告。
- 机器学习预测:利用机器学习模型预测未来趋势,帮助企业提前制定策略。
2. 增强现实(AR)与虚拟现实(VR)应用
增强现实和虚拟现实技术在数据可视化领域的应用将是一个重要趋势。通过AR和VR技术,用户可以在虚拟环境中与数据进行互动,获得更加直观的体验。
- AR数据展示:在现实环境中叠加数据展示,使用户能够以更加自然的方式理解数据。
- VR互动体验:创建沉浸式数据展示环境,让用户可以身临其境地探索数据。
3. 开源工具与社区发展的推动
Vue社区的活跃发展为大屏开发提供了丰富的资源,开源工具的出现进一步降低了开发门槛。未来,更多开源工具的出现将推动大屏开发向更高效、低成本的方向发展。
- 开源工具贡献:社区贡献的开源工具将继续丰富Vue生态,提高开发效率。
- 社区支持与交流:通过社区互动,开发者可以共享经验和解决方案,促进技术创新。
📈 三、Vue大屏开发的前景分析
Vue大屏开发的前景广阔,其灵活性和强大的功能使其在多个行业中发挥重要作用。以下是对Vue大屏开发前景的分析:
1. 企业级应用的普及
随着企业对数据可视化需求的增加,Vue大屏开发将在企业级应用中得到广泛的应用。其灵活性和高效性满足了企业对实时数据分析和决策支持的需求。

- 企业数据分析工具:Vue大屏可以为企业提供实时数据分析工具,支持关键决策制定。
- 跨部门协作平台:通过大屏展示,促进企业内部的跨部门协作和信息共享。
2. 智能城市与物联网的应用
智能城市和物联网的快速发展为Vue大屏应用提供了新的机遇。通过整合物联网数据,大屏可以实现城市管理的智能化,提升公共服务效率。
- 城市管理系统:利用Vue大屏展示城市管理数据,优化城市资源分配。
- 物联网数据可视化:整合物联网数据,实时监控城市基础设施状态。
3. 教育与培训领域的扩展
Vue大屏开发在教育和培训领域也展现出广阔的前景。通过可视化展示复杂信息,帮助学生更好地理解课程内容。
- 教育数据展示工具:为教育机构提供可视化工具,展示学生成绩和学习进度。
- 培训模拟平台:通过大屏展示培训数据和模拟场景,提升培训效果。
在选择大屏可视化开发工具时,FineVis提供了便捷的零代码解决方案,支持多种自适应模式,满足企业在不同场景下的需求。 FineVis大屏Demo免费体验 。
📚 结论
Vue大屏开发在未来将继续成为数据可视化领域的重要组成部分。随着技术的不断进步和市场需求的变化,开发者需要不断适应新趋势,利用最新技术和工具提升开发效率。同时,Vue大屏开发的前景广阔,企业级应用、智能城市、物联网、教育等领域都将从中受益。在选择开发工具时,FineVis等零代码解决方案将为开发者提供更高效的支持。通过深入理解这些趋势和前景,开发者可以更好地规划未来的开发策略,以获得更大的成功。

参考文献
- 《Vue.js权威指南》,张三,2022
- 《数据可视化:理论与实践》,李四,2021
- 《人工智能与大数据分析》,王五,2023
本文相关FAQs
💡 为什么vue大屏的开发在企业中越来越受欢迎?
老板想知道为什么我们公司的数据可视化项目都转向使用Vue大屏开发。是不是因为它有什么特殊的优势或者趋势?我们在做技术选型的时候应该考虑哪些因素?有没有大佬能分享一下成功案例或者实操经验?
Vue大屏的开发在企业中变得越来越受欢迎,主要是因为其具备强大的动态交互能力和出色的性能优化。Vue.js作为一款轻量级的JavaScript框架,提供了灵活的组件化开发方式,能让开发者快速构建复杂的用户界面。大屏展示一般需要处理大量数据,而Vue的虚拟DOM技术可以有效地提升数据渲染的效率,确保流畅的用户体验。
这种技术的优势在于它的易于维护性和扩展性。企业通常需要不断更新和调整数据展示的内容,Vue的组件化设计允许开发者轻松地对特定模块进行修改,而不会影响整个系统的稳定性。再加上Vue的大量社区支持和丰富的插件生态,开发者能快速找到解决方案和灵感。
从趋势上看,越来越多的企业开始意识到数据可视化的重要性,希望通过大屏展示将数据转化为可操作的商业决策。Vue大屏的易用性和高性能正好满足了这些需求。此外,Vue与其他现代技术栈(如Node.js、Webpack)可以无缝集成,提供端到端的解决方案,使得企业能够在短时间内实现复杂的数据可视化项目。
在技术选型方面,企业需要根据实际需求考虑Vue的适用性。如果数据量大且需要实时更新,Vue的性能优势将非常明显。此外,企业还需评估开发团队的技术熟悉程度和学习成本。如果团队对Vue已经有一定基础,那么转向Vue大屏开发将能提高生产力。
对于企业来说,成功的案例通常伴随着一个高效的开发流程和明确的项目目标。例如,某知名企业利用Vue大屏实时监控其供应链数据,通过可视化的方式快速识别出潜在的风险和机会,优化了其决策流程。这样的案例证明了Vue大屏的实际应用价值。
🚀 Vue大屏开发的常见挑战有哪些?
我们公司打算开始使用Vue开发大屏可视化项目,但是团队似乎遇到了一些困难。比如数据渲染速度不够快,动画效果不如预期,组件之间的通信也有些繁琐。有没有人能分享一下解决这些问题的经验?
在Vue大屏开发中,开发团队常常会遇到几个主要挑战:数据渲染性能、动画效果优化、以及组件间的通信复杂度。
数据渲染性能是一个关键问题,尤其当处理大量实时数据时。为了提高渲染速度,可以使用Vue的异步组件加载和lazy loading技术,这将减少初始加载时间和提高应用响应速度。此外,结合Vue的虚拟DOM技术和优化计算属性,可以进一步提升数据渲染效率。
动画效果优化也是开发者常常面临的难题。虽然Vue提供了基础的动画支持,但对于复杂的动画需求,可能需要借助第三方库,如GSAP或Anime.js。这些库可以提供更丰富的动画功能和更好的性能表现。此外,合理地使用CSS动画和过渡效果也能减少对主线程的负担,确保界面的流畅性。
在组件间通信方面,Vue的单向数据流设计虽然简化了状态管理,但在大屏项目中可能需要频繁的组件间数据传递。使用Vuex状态管理工具可以帮助解决这个问题,它提供了集中式的状态存储和管理机制,让数据流更加清晰和可控。此外,对于一些简单的场景,可以使用Vue的事件总线来进行组件间通信。
为了让团队更好地应对这些挑战,可以考虑使用一些成熟的工具和插件。例如, FineVis 是一个零代码的数据可视化设计工具,专为大屏项目打造,能在Vue环境下快速实现复杂的数据可视化需求。FineVis提供了拖拽组件功能和多种自适应模式,极大地简化了开发流程。
🔍 Vue大屏开发未来可能的技术趋势是什么?
了解完Vue大屏开发的现状后,想知道未来可能会出现哪些技术趋势。有没有新的技术或者工具正在崛起?我们应该提前做好哪些准备,以迎接未来的变化?
展望Vue大屏开发的未来,几个技术趋势值得关注:增强现实(AR)与虚拟现实(VR)集成、云计算与边缘计算的结合、以及人工智能驱动的数据可视化。
增强现实(AR)与虚拟现实(VR)技术正在逐渐进入数据可视化领域,尤其在需要更沉浸式的体验或复杂三维数据展示时。Vue的一些新兴插件和库已经开始支持AR/VR功能,使得开发者可以在Vue环境下快速集成这些技术。随着硬件设备的普及和成本的降低,未来Vue大屏可能会更多地融合AR/VR技术,使得数据展示更具互动性和沉浸感。
云计算与边缘计算的结合将进一步提升Vue大屏的性能和可扩展性。通过云端的数据处理和边缘设备的实时计算,企业可以实现更高效的实时数据分析和展示。Vue大屏开发者可以利用云服务提供商的API和边缘计算框架,构建更具灵活性的可视化应用。
人工智能驱动的数据可视化也是一个重要趋势。通过机器学习算法,Vue大屏可以自动分析和预测数据趋势,为企业提供更智能化的决策支持。这种应用不仅提高了数据的处理能力,也能让数据展示更具洞察力。开发者可以考虑集成一些开源的AI库或服务,实现智能化的数据分析和展示功能。
为了迎接这些技术趋势,企业需要不断提高开发团队的技术能力,保持对新技术的敏感度。同时,灵活的技术架构和开放的合作态度,能让企业在技术演变中保持竞争优势。可以通过参加技术培训、行业会议或在线社区交流,获取最新的知识和技能。
对于未来的技术变化,提前做好准备不仅能提高企业的技术竞争力,也能确保项目的成功实施。通过不断的创新和探索,企业可以在数据可视化领域创造更多价值和机会。